NAB recovers Rs750m in BoP scam.

LAHORE -- The National Accountability Bureau has recovered Rs750 million in the Bank of Punjab scam.

NAB Lahore Director General Shahzad Saleem on Thursday handed over the amount cheque to an official of BoP.

The bureau said billions of rupees were embezzled through alleged connivance of former BoP president Hamesh Khan, CEO of Harris Steels Industries Sheikh Muhammad Afzal and others.

According to the NAB, in 2008, the bureau filed an interim reference in the accountability court and in 2009 during the course of inquiry, Sheikh Afzal and Harris Afzal were arrested by NAB from Malaysia.
